Kalamazoo Weather Radar Data and Interpretation

Kalamazoo weather radar

The Kalamazoo weather radar collects a range of data that helps meteorologists track and forecast weather patterns and precipitation. This data includes:

  • Reflectivity: This measures the intensity of precipitation, with higher values indicating heavier precipitation.
  • Velocity: This measures the speed and direction of precipitation, which can help identify storm rotation and other severe weather features.
  • Spectrum width: This measures the spread of precipitation velocities, which can indicate the presence of hail or turbulence.

By interpreting this data, meteorologists can identify weather patterns such as rain, snow, hail, and thunderstorms. They can also estimate the intensity and location of precipitation, which is essential for issuing weather forecasts and severe weather warnings.
